Description
  • The only complete text in paperback, including all the marginal notes of the original, in original spelling.
  • The first edition to include all the original illustrations to appear in editions printed in Bunyan's lifetime, thus giving a unique sense of the experience of the book for it contemporary readers.
  • The new introduction is written in a clear, accessible style with sections on Bunyan's life and times; allegory; the Bible; Literature and Theology; social satire and endurance under persecution
  • Includes a new chronology of Bunyan's life and times.
  • New bibliography.
  • New and expanded explanatory notes, and a separate glossary of unfamiliar words.
  • Full index.
'As I walk'd through the wilderness of this world, I lighted on a certain place, where was a Denn; And I laid me down in that place to sleep: And as I slept I dreamed a Dream.'

So begins one of the best-loved and most widely read books in English literature.
